Below is the plot of the Net Income of Rocky Mountain Chocolate over the last few years. Net income is one of the most important fundamental items in finance. It plays a large role in Rocky Mountain Chocolate financial statement analysis. It represents the amount of money remaining after all of Rocky Mountain Chocolate operating expenses, interest, taxes and preferred stock dividends have been deducted from a company total revenue. About Rocky Mountain Financial Statements

Rocky Mountain stakeholders use historical fundamental indicators, such as Rocky Mountain's Net Income, to determine how well the company is positioned to perform in the future. Although Rocky Mountain investors may analyze each financial statement separately, they are all interrelated. For example, changes in Rocky Mountain's assets and liabilities are reflected in the revenues and expenses on Rocky Mountain's income statement, which ultimately affect the company's gains or losses.
